The VPS offers two kinds of filters, with the main difference being when they are applied:

View filters

View filters are applied to data already having been loaded into the VPS (whereas data filters work as Dynamics 365 BC filter on reading the data, either when the VPS is started or on reloading). Accordingly, only the capacity utilization by the visible activities is shown in the histograms. To work with the filters, the "Actions" menu offers three options:

  • Choose View Filter
  • Enable View Filter
  • Disable View Filter
